Transaction 32d2c53e4d8231415490a2eab7072ea709b471ad0d675a6296b343e84891aef9

140 Input
2 Outputs
  • 32d2c53e4d8231415490a2eab7072ea709b471ad0d675a6296b343e84891aef9:0
  • value  600227
    address  3BLBvJA5Rhx3JJQdgt7nLcneJcnm3zXoKL
  • 32d2c53e4d8231415490a2eab7072ea709b471ad0d675a6296b343e84891aef9:1
  • value  494549855
    address  1LPfGH6HZD4koJDMHPD6m8WL7TCiKgHkjD